Output 67c51cc4d57f9614b14dbfda20d29dcd894a81d76bf4718f64181f8b6b65036d:0

value
1042386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7382454f06ecad8736acd5f502105e6423af186e OP_EQUAL
address
3CDmgyRwU2VAUpsVa2KAeVrALysf3SyoaG
transaction
67c51cc4d57f9614b14dbfda20d29dcd894a81d76bf4718f64181f8b6b65036d
spent
true